With your armature secured, you are ready to begin adding clay. Always work from the largest shapes to the smallest details. Phase 1: Blocking in Primary Forms

: Unlike carving stone, clay sculpting is additive. It is easier to build volume by adding small pieces of clay than to remove large chunks later.

Focus on silhouettes during this stage. Rotate your sculpture constantly. A character should look correct from the front, profile, and three-quarters view before you move on to secondary forms like musculature. If the proportions are wrong at the blocking stage, no amount of fine detail will fix the final piece. Defining Anatomy and Character beginners guide to sculpting characters in clay pdf
